How can I get a cooked fish for the customer?

  • 1 of 16: The fish itself is easy to get. From the most likely source.
  • 2 of 16: Go ask the fisherman, Foley. Take one of his fish and he will let you have it.
  • 3 of 16: We will need to cook the fish.
  • 4 of 16: Easiest way to do that would be by heating it up.
  • 5 of 16: There's roaring fire in the pub, so maybe we can use that.
  • 6 of 16: We need something to cook the fish on, however.
  • 7 of 16: Something like a baking tray, made of metal, that's flat.
  • 8 of 16: It's hanging outside the pub.
  • 9 of 16: There's a tin sign for boat tours out here. Grab it, shove the fish on it, and put it in the fireplace.
  • 10 of 16: Uh-oh, now the tray's heated up and we can't take it out.
  • 11 of 16: Guess we need some kind of oven glove.
  • 12 of 16: So, this time, something made of cloth. Also outside the pub.
  • 13 of 16: There's a flag hanging there.
  • 14 of 16: Uh-oh, it's going to heat up too quickly.
  • 15 of 16: Maybe if we wet it?
  • 16 of 16: Go dip the flag in the water by the docks, then use it on the tray to pick up the fish.
